Speedometer: Add a Vue.js TodoMVC implementation
authorrniwa@webkit.org <rniwa@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 12 May 2017 02:54:30 +0000 (02:54 +0000)
committerrniwa@webkit.org <rniwa@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Fri, 12 May 2017 02:54:30 +0000 (02:54 +0000)
commit071dbf3f65bbbf8f02db8b37c2c598c2eed0cd2a
tree85ded1f8c56d6237da4e61239101bf2038cd6cb1
parentb211ed24330e1eb35fa0cad2bb5cb03914572a89
Speedometer: Add a Vue.js TodoMVC implementation
https://bugs.webkit.org/show_bug.cgi?id=171325

Patch by Addy Osmani <addyosmani@gmail.com> on 2017-05-11
Reviewed by Ryosuke Niwa.

Adds a Vue.js TodoMVC implementation to Speedometer

*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/.babelrc: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/.editorconfig: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/.eslintignore: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/.eslintrc.js: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/README.md: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/config/dev.env.js: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/config/index.js: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/config/prod.env.js: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/dist/index.html: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/dist/static/css/app.677b45842d9f8b96e5b23c18969233b7.css: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/dist/static/js/app.b0e835874bc8949670d1.js: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/dist/static/js/manifest.84b2b4fceb74ab1f91f3.js: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/dist/static/js/vendor.a52517c5aa98e7fbea2e.js: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/index.html: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/package.json: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/src/App.vue: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/src/components/Todos.vue: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/src/components/todo.css: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/src/main.js: Added.
* Speedometer/resources/todomvc/architecture-examples/vuejs-cli/yarn.lock: Added.

git-svn-id: http://svn.webkit.org/repository/webkit/trunk@216720 268f45cc-cd09-0410-ab3c-d52691b4dbfc
21 files changed:
PerformanceTests/ChangeLog
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/.babelrc [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/.editorconfig [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/.eslintignore [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/.eslintrc.js [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/README.md [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/config/dev.env.js [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/config/index.js [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/config/prod.env.js [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/dist/index.html [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/dist/static/css/app.677b45842d9f8b96e5b23c18969233b7.css [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/dist/static/js/app.b0e835874bc8949670d1.js [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/dist/static/js/manifest.84b2b4fceb74ab1f91f3.js [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/dist/static/js/vendor.a52517c5aa98e7fbea2e.js [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/index.html [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/package.json [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/src/App.vue [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/src/components/Todos.vue [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/src/components/todo.css [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/src/main.js [new file with mode: 0644]
PerformanceTests/Speedometer/resources/todomvc/architecture-examples/vuejs-cli/yarn.lock [new file with mode: 0644]